Old City Hall
Boston, Massachusetts |
|
When Boston's ‘new’ City Hall was finished in late 1968, the existing City Hall building emerged as surplus property. The city leased the property to a private developer for 99 years at a nominal sum. Finegold Alexander + Associates Inc designed the renovation and conversion of the building into prestigious commercial office and restaurant space. The granite exterior of the building was cleaned, but left virtually unchanged. The four-story stairway, which did not meet ADA requirements, was utilized as a central core to house elevators, egress stairs, restrooms, circulation corridors, and mechanical chases. |
